Loaded up some 50 gr Vmax and 23g of reloader 10x, accuracy for 3 shots averages about .675 with no work to trigger or stock, this is 1/2 the size of the factory target. I was wondering if anyone had experience with this combo, I'm using Lake City Brass and CCI primers, brass cut to 1.750 and AOL is 2.250. My chronograph is averaging these loads at about 3050 fps. Does anyone using the 10x go above 25g and is it safe? Any other recipe suggestions would be appreciated, I would like to get the round to about 3300 fps. Federal factory ball ammo (55g) is firing at 3335 fps, but not as accurate. Wolf 55g ammo is firing at 2975 fps and very accurate believe it or not at .350 3 shot group. Any other powder and bullet suggestions are welcome.
